Denim has a wealthy and intriguing heritage that dates again to your 18th century. The material originated in Nimes, France, exactly where it was often called "serge de Nimes," which eventually evolved into the word "denim." It was at first utilized for workwear resulting from its longevity and energy, which makes it the fabric of option for laborers and miners. In the late nineteenth century, Levi Strauss, a German immigrant, and Jacob Davis, a tailor, patented the main denim denims with copper rivets, revolutionizing how denim was Utilized in apparel. This marked the beginning of denim's journey from a practical workwear cloth to your vogue staple. All through the 20th century, denim became synonymous with rebellion and youth society, with legendary figures including James Dean and Marilyn Monroe popularizing denim jeans as a image of flexibility and individuality. Right now, denim is a ubiquitous Element of vogue, with a great number of variations and models that cater to a wide array of tastes and Tastes.

Denim Care Tips
Correct care is important for protecting the standard and longevity of your denim pieces. To protect the color and form of your respective denims, it is vital to scrub them inside of out in chilly h2o which has a mild detergent. Steer clear of making use of harsh chemical substances or bleach, because they can result in fading and damage to The material. When drying your denim, air-drying is most effective to circumvent shrinkage and manage the integrity of your fibers. If you need to iron your denim, accomplish that inside of out over a lower heat environment to prevent damaging The material. By pursuing these uncomplicated care ideas, you'll be able to make sure that your denim pieces keep on being in top rated issue For many years to come.
